Thanks again, Nate, for such a great, no frills, to-the-point, instructional video. Question, why a pillowcase for this one compared to a paint strainer bag?
The pillowcase never bursts with such weight and pressure of the larger amount and plus the fine mesh keeps the final product free of sediment... using a mesh strainer for the bigger brews and I always end up with large amounts of silt all over the place to clog things but with the pillow case that never happens

Question: If you mistakenly allow your tea to go anaerobic… will aerating it fix it?
Nope. Once anaerobic you need to start over. You can still use it. Most of the Jadam fertilizers are anaerobic and still useful. Just dilute and try to keep it on the soil more than foliar feeding.
